- 概要:
- The Hirosaki hairless rat (HHR) is a mutant strain spontaneously derived from the Sprague-Dawley rat(SDR) and its inheritance is autosomal recessive. Our recent study has revealed that an 80-kb genomic DNA on 7q36containing basic hair kerat … in genes, Kb21, Kb23, Kb26 and Krt2-25, is deleted in HHR. To characterize hair follicles inHHR, progression of hair cycle and expression profi les of basic hair keratins were immunohistochemically studied andcompared with those of SDR. The HHR exhibited sparse hairs and their twisted hairs were shorter than SDR hairs.HHR hair follicles entered the catagen phase earlier than SDR and massive destruction of HHR hair follicles andinfi ltration of infl ammatory cells occurred in the catagen phase. In HHR the hair medulla was enlarged and the innerroot sheath was thinned while the hair cortex was formed where Kb25 was expressed. In SDR Kb25 was expressedin the hair matrix and medulla. Electron microscopy indicated loss of the cuticle in HHR. These results suggest thathypotrichosis of HHR is due to the deletion of hair keratin genes and expression of a keratin fusion gene. Thus, HHRseems to be a useful model to examine the role of hair keratins in the hair follicle formation. 続きを見る
